The Oklahoma Sooners are preparing for their SEC opener against the Tennessee Volunteers with a mixed injury report. Key wide receivers Nic Anderson and Andrel Anthony are listed as probable, providing potential boosts to the offense, although Jalil Farooq and Jayden Gibson are confirmed out. Oklahoma's defensive roster also faces challenges with Gentry Williams and Geirean Hatchett unavailable, while linebacker Dasan McCullough is doubtful. Tennessee, on the other hand, will miss three players, including two defensive backs, as they look to maintain their undefeated status. The game marks a significant occasion as former Oklahoma quarterback Josh Heupel returns as the head coach of the Volunteers, adding to the matchup's intrigue. Both teams aim to make a strong statement in this highly anticipated clash.
